 Job Title: Environmental Officer

Reporting to: Technical Manager

Purpose of the Role: To work as part of the Technical team in the maintenance and operation of the Environmental Management system.


Duties and Responsibilities:

• To coordinate the administrative and day to day requirements of the Environmental Management system.
• To maintain and coordinate all IPPC License requirements such as:
? EPA Reports
? AER Data collection and reports.
? Ensure all non conformances across all sites are acted upon as required.
? Maintain EPA files.
? Carryout site inspections
? Ensure that all environmental monitoring requirements are carried out as specified.

• To maintain the ISO 14001 environmental management system.
? Internal Audits & External audits.
? Maintenance of Environmental manual & updating of procedures
? Carryout and review risk assessments and ensure implementation of control measures.
? Implement corrective actions resulting from Non-conformances.
? Support development of ISO 14001 at all sites

• Coordination of Waste Management across all sites.
? Data collection control of records.
? Removal of Waste from site.
? Control of TFS's etc.
? Documentation control e.g. C1 forms etc.
• To provide technical support for the environmental management systems at all group wide facilities.
• May be required to carryout other tasks within the Technical Department as required.


Education / Experience
• Third level qualification in Environmental Science/Management and or equivalent.
• Preferably 3-5 years relevant work experience
• Experience of working with the EPA or similar environmental regulatory body
• IPPC licence applications/management experience is desirable
• Experience in ISO 14001 or equivalent environmental management system
• Excellent report writing skills
• Computer literacy essential - MS Word and Excel particularly
